Benefits of Elm Tree Removal Service
1. Safety: Removing an Elm tree that is diseased, damaged, or dead can prevent potential hazards such as falling branches or the tree itself collapsing. Elm tree removal service ensures the safety of your property and the people around.
2. Prevents Spread of Disease: Elm trees are susceptible to various diseases, such as Dutch Elm Disease, which can quickly spread to other healthy trees in the area. Removing infected Elm trees helps prevent the further spread of disease, protecting the overall health of the ecosystem.
3. Enhances Aesthetics: Removing an unwanted or unsightly Elm tree can greatly improve the overall appearance of your property. It allows you to create a more visually appealing landscape and potentially increase the value of your property.
4. Promotes Growth of Other Plants: Removing an Elm tree that is competing for resources with other plants in your garden or landscape can help the remaining plants thrive. It allows them to receive more sunlight, water, and nutrients, promoting their healthy growth.
5. Professional Expertise: Elm tree removal service is usually provided by professionals who have the necessary knowledge, experience, and equipment to safely and efficiently remove trees. They can assess the situation, determine the best approach, and execute the removal process with minimal disruption.
